Key Responsibilities: Review and investigate escalated security events from SOC L1 analysts using SIEM, EDR, NDR, and other monitoring tools. Perform initial triage and validation of s, classify incidents, and escalate as needed to Incident Response or Threat Hunting teams. • Leverage threat intelligence to contextualize s and correlate multiple sources of evidence. • Analyze suspicious activity across endpoints, networks, email, and cloud environments. • Document investigation steps, findings, and recommendations accurately and clearly. • Maintain and improve playbooks, runbooks, and standard operating procedures. Participate in purple team exercises, tabletop simulations, and detection engineering feedback loops. Collaborate with L1 analysts by providing guidance and training on detection logic and triage techniques. Required Qualifications: 3+ years of experience in a SOC, security monitoring, or cybersecurity operations role. Strong familiarity with security technologies such as SIEM (e.g., Splunk, QRadar, Sentinel), EDR (e.g., CrowdStrike, Defender for Endpoint), firewall logs, proxy logs. Good understanding of common TTPs and attack models (MITRE ATT&CK, Cyber Kill Chain). Hands-on experience performing triage, threat classification, and incident escalation. • Ability to write concise and accurate incident documentation and reports. • Working knowledge of Windows and Linux operating systems from a security perspective. Desired Qualifications: Familiarity with detection logic tuning, rule creation, and threat hunting principles. • Experience with phishing investigations, malware sandboxing, and basic memory/network forensics. • Exposure to scripting (Python, Bash, PowerShell) to automate tasks and parse data. Knowledge of cloud security monitoring (Azure, AWS, Google Cloud). Certifications such as: Security+, CySA+, GCFE, GCIH, SC-200, or equivalent. About Versalis Versalis is Eni's chemical company which operates at an international level in basic and intermediate chemicals, plastics, rubbers, as well as chemicals from renewable sources. It is also committed to developing technologies for polymer recycling. As part of Eni's broader commitment to the energy transition, Versalis is focused on being a fully sustainable and diversified chemical company capable of generating value for all stakeholders and contributing to achieving the aim of carbon neutrality. With 7 research centres and present in over 30 countries worldwide, Versalis has approximately 700 products in the field of chemicals and plastics which features in its portfolio. About Eni Eni is a global energy company operating in 61 Countries, with over 30,000 employees. Originally an oil & gas company, it has evolved into an integrated energy company, playing a key role in ensuring energy security and leading the energy transition. Eni's goal is to achieve carbon neutrality by 2050 through the decarbonization of its processes and of the products it sells to its customers. In line with this goal, Eni invests in the research and development of technologies that can accelerate the transition to increasingly sustainable energy. Renewable energy sources, bio-refining, carbon capture and storage are only some examples of Eni's areas of activity and research. In addition, the company is exploring game-changing technologies such as fusion energy – a technology based on the physical processes that power stars and that could generate safe, virtually limitless energy with zero emissions.
